Animal Crackers   1930     3 stars    N/R, 98 min.
Genre: Comedy
Director: Victor Heerman  
Cast: Groucho Marx, Harpo Marx, Chico Marx, Zeppo Marx, Margaret Dumont, Lillian Roth, Robert Greig, Louis Sorin, Hal Thompson, Margaret Irving

  Capt. Jeffrey Spaulding (Groucho Marx) is being honored upon his return from Africa. The party becomes the centerpiece for a scheme to substitute a forgery for a valuable painting. Uproariously funny film. Groucho Marx: "One morning I shot an elephant in my pajamas. How he got in my pajamas, I don't know."

The Cocoanuts   1929     3 stars    N/R, 91 min.
Genre: Comedy
Director: Joseph Santley, Robert Florey  
Cast: Groucho Marx, Zeppo Marx, Harpo Marx, Chico Marx, Oscar Shaw, Mary Eaton, Kay Francis, Margaret Dumont, Basil Ruysdael, Barton MacLane

  In this first film of the Marx Brothers, Zeppo, Harpo, and Chico sabotage plans of a hotel manager (Groucho) who will stop at almost nothing to make money on Florida real estate.

Poster Art From art.comDuck Soup   1933     4 stars    N/R, 70 min.
Genre: Comedy
Director: Leo McCarey  
Cast: Groucho Marx, Chico Marx, Harpo Marx, Zeppo Marx, Edmund Breese, Louis Calhern, Margaret Dumont, Edgar Kennedy, Charles Middleton, Edwin Maxwell, Raquel Torres, Verna Hillie, Leonid Kinskey, William Worthington, Eric Mayne

  Wealthy Mrs. Teasdale (Margaret Dumont) donates $20 million to Freedonia with the provision that it will make Rufus T. Firefly (Groucho Marx) its dictator. The deal is made, and Firefly immediately frustrates his cabinet and offends the neighboring country of Sylvania. War is inevitable, and Sylvania sends Chicolini (Chico Marx) and Pinky (Harpo Marx) to spy on Firefly and become members of his cabinet. Firefly declares war on Sylvania, and after more than a few double-crosses, Freedonia wins. This movie is silly, zany, crafty, and VERY entertaining.

Poster Art From art.comHorse Feathers   1932     3 and a half stars    N/R, 69 min.
Genre: Comedy
Director: Norman Z. McLeod  
Cast: Groucho Marx, Harpo Marx, Chico Marx, Zeppo Marx, Thelma Todd, David Landau, Florine McKinney, Nat Pendleton, James Pierce, Robert Greig

  The Marx Brothers are at their very funniest in this film about a college dean (Groucho) who is determined to have a winning football season after years of being on the losing end.

Poster Art From art.comMonkey Business   1931     3 and a half stars    N/R, 77 min.
Genre: Comedy
Director: Norman Z. McLeod  
Cast: Groucho Marx, Harpo Marx, Chico Marx, Zeppo Marx, Thelma Todd, Tom Kennedy, Harry Woods, Ruth Hall, Ben Taggart, Rockliffe Fellowes

  The Marx Brothers stow away on an ocean liner. In this, one of their best films, they do great impersonations of Maurice Chevalier.
